Raising 3 World Travelers
22 KM ride with great scenery and much rain
Finishing up with a swing
“Horn OK Please” is a phrase commonly painted on commercial vehicles like trucks, buses or local taxis in India. The purpose of the phrase is to alert a driver of a vehicle approaching from behind to sound their horn in case they wish to overtake.
Piling onto the back